37 references to MemberAccessMask
Microsoft.CodeAnalysis (1)
MetadataReader\ModuleExtensions.cs (1)
96switch (flags & MethodAttributes.MemberAccessMask)
Microsoft.CodeAnalysis.CSharp (1)
Symbols\Metadata\PE\PEMethodSymbol.cs (1)
514switch (Flags & MethodAttributes.MemberAccessMask)
Microsoft.CodeAnalysis.Test.Utilities (1)
Platform\Custom\MetadataSignatureHelper.cs (1)
262switch (attributes & MethodAttributes.MemberAccessMask)
Microsoft.CodeAnalysis.VisualBasic (1)
Symbols\Metadata\PE\PEMethodSymbol.vb (1)
611Select Case _flags And MethodAttributes.MemberAccessMask
Microsoft.CodeAnalysis.Workspaces (4)
FindSymbols\SymbolTree\SymbolTreeInfo_Metadata.cs (4)
468return (method.Attributes & MethodAttributes.MemberAccessMask) == MethodAttributes.Public; 483(method.Attributes & MethodAttributes.MemberAccessMask) != MethodAttributes.Public || 528(method.Attributes & MethodAttributes.MemberAccessMask) != MethodAttributes.Public) 635if ((method.Attributes & MethodAttributes.MemberAccessMask) != MethodAttributes.Public ||
SemanticSearch.BuildTask (2)
GenerateFilteredReferenceAssembliesTask.cs (2)
506var oldVisibility = def.Attributes & MethodAttributes.MemberAccessMask; 521writer.Write((ushort)(def.Attributes & ~MethodAttributes.MemberAccessMask | newVisibility));
System.Private.CoreLib (17)
src\libraries\System.Private.CoreLib\src\System\Reflection\MethodBase.cs (6)
41public bool IsAssembly => (Attributes & MethodAttributes.MemberAccessMask) == MethodAttributes.Assembly; 42public bool IsFamily => (Attributes & MethodAttributes.MemberAccessMask) == MethodAttributes.Family; 43public bool IsFamilyAndAssembly => (Attributes & MethodAttributes.MemberAccessMask) == MethodAttributes.FamANDAssem; 44public bool IsFamilyOrAssembly => (Attributes & MethodAttributes.MemberAccessMask) == MethodAttributes.FamORAssem; 45public bool IsPrivate => (Attributes & MethodAttributes.MemberAccessMask) == MethodAttributes.Private; 46public bool IsPublic => (Attributes & MethodAttributes.MemberAccessMask) == MethodAttributes.Public;
src\libraries\System.Private.CoreLib\src\System\Type.Helpers.cs (3)
468if (((criteria & MethodAttributes.MemberAccessMask) != 0) && (attr & MethodAttributes.MemberAccessMask) != (criteria & MethodAttributes.MemberAccessMask))
src\System\Reflection\Associates.cs (3)
79if ((methAttr & MethodAttributes.MemberAccessMask) == MethodAttributes.Private) 156bool isPrivate = (methAttr & MethodAttributes.MemberAccessMask) == MethodAttributes.Private; 159MethodAttributes visibility = methAttr & MethodAttributes.MemberAccessMask;
src\System\Reflection\Emit\CustomAttributeBuilder.cs (1)
74(con.Attributes & MethodAttributes.MemberAccessMask) == MethodAttributes.Private)
src\System\RuntimeType.CoreCLR.cs (4)
255bool isPublic = (methodAttributes & MethodAttributes.MemberAccessMask) == MethodAttributes.Public; 618bool isPublic = (methodAttributes & MethodAttributes.MemberAccessMask) == MethodAttributes.Public; 665MethodAttributes methodAccess = methodAttributes & MethodAttributes.MemberAccessMask; 792bool isPublic = (methodAttributes & MethodAttributes.MemberAccessMask) == MethodAttributes.Public;
System.Reflection.Emit (1)
System\Reflection\Emit\TypeBuilderImpl.cs (1)
680BindingFlags bindingFlags = (method.Attributes & MethodAttributes.MemberAccessMask) == MethodAttributes.Public ?
System.Reflection.Metadata (2)
System\Reflection\Metadata\TypeSystem\MethodDefinition.cs (2)
166flags = (flags & ~MethodAttributes.MemberAccessMask) | MethodAttributes.Private; 176flags = (flags & ~MethodAttributes.MemberAccessMask) | MethodAttributes.Public;
System.Reflection.MetadataLoadContext (7)
System\Reflection\Runtime\BindingFlagSupport\ConstructorPolicies.cs (1)
37visibility = methodAttributes & MethodAttributes.MemberAccessMask;
System\Reflection\Runtime\BindingFlagSupport\EventPolicies.cs (1)
43visibility = methodAttributes & MethodAttributes.MemberAccessMask;
System\Reflection\Runtime\BindingFlagSupport\MethodPolicies.cs (1)
29visibility = methodAttributes & MethodAttributes.MemberAccessMask;
System\Reflection\Runtime\BindingFlagSupport\PropertyPolicies.cs (3)
43visibility = methodAttributes & MethodAttributes.MemberAccessMask; 99return (setter.Attributes & MethodAttributes.MemberAccessMask) > (getter.Attributes & MethodAttributes.MemberAccessMask) ? setter : getter;
System\Reflection\TypeLoading\Events\Ecma\EcmaEvent.cs (1)
72if (nonPublic || (def.Attributes & MethodAttributes.MemberAccessMask) == MethodAttributes.Public)